Understanding Copper Grades: A Scrap Recycling Primer

Knowing the several grades of copper is important for anyone involved in scrap salvage. Copper isn't just "copper"; it's classified by its cleanliness, which significantly impacts its worth. Broadly, you’ll encounter #1 Copper (often referred to as "Bright Copper"), which is virtually pure (99.9% or better) and usually comes from wire or tubing. Then there's #2 Copper Pipe, generally a bit less pure, and #2 Copper Scrap, which can contain more contaminants like solder or various metals. Turning Waste to Wealth: The Value of Scrap Metal Recycling

Scrap metal recycling represents a significant opportunity to repurpose what would otherwise be rejected material into a profitable resource. The method involves gathering spent copper from various origins , such as industrial wiring, machinery , and refurbishment projects. This activity not only diminishes environmental impact by curtailing the need for virgin ore extraction , but also produces monetary advantages for enterprises and areas. Recovering this copper helps to a more sustainable economy while at the same time boosting resource efficiency .
